Choosing the Right Tabletop Gas Cooker

Understanding BTU Output & Cooking Needs

The core of a tabletop gas cooker’s performance lies in its BTU (British Thermal Units) output. This directly translates to cooking power – higher BTU means faster heating and more intense heat. For light camping or simple boiling, 30,000-60,000 BTU may suffice. However, if you plan on searing, stir-frying, or cooking for larger groups, a cooker with 75,000 BTU or higher is recommended. Consider the COOKAMP High Pressure Banjo Cooker (260,000 BTU) for high-power needs, but be aware of its potentially larger size and fuel consumption. Conversely, the COOKAMP High Pressure Gas Cooker (65,000 BTU) provides a more budget-friendly option for standard outdoor cooking.

Burner Configuration: Single vs. Double

Tabletop gas cookers come with single or double burners. Single burner models (like the Royal Gourmet Tabletop Gas Grill) are ideal for portability and focused cooking tasks like grilling or paella. They are typically more compact and easier to transport. Double burner cookers (like the Paelluxe Paella Burner and Stand or the ROVSUN 2 Burner Propane Gas Stove) offer greater flexibility, allowing you to cook multiple dishes simultaneously. This is beneficial for larger meals or when you need to prepare different components of a dish at varying temperatures. The VIVOHOME 2-in-1 Camping Gas Stove combines a stove and grill in a single unit, offering a versatile option for varied cooking styles.

Portability and Size

Consider where and how you’ll be using the cooker. If you prioritize portability for camping or tailgating, look for models with folding legs and a compact design. The Royal Gourmet and VIVOHOME models excel in this area. Larger, more powerful cookers like the COOKAMP Banjo cooker, while capable, may be less convenient to transport. Also, assess the cooking surface area. A spacious cooking surface (like the 285 sq. in. on the Royal Gourmet) is great for larger cuts of meat or cooking for a crowd, while a smaller surface is sufficient for individual meals.

Regulator and Fuel Compatibility

Most tabletop gas cookers use 1lb propane tanks, but some are compatible with larger 20lb tanks with the appropriate regulator. Ensure the cooker includes a regulator suitable for your chosen fuel source. The ROVSUN model specifically mentions a 20P regulator. Always verify the regulator is CSA certified or has similar safety certifications. Also, double-check if the tank is included or needs to be purchased separately.

Additional Features

  • Ignition: Push-button ignition (like on the ROVSUN and VIVOHOME) is more convenient than manual ignition.
  • Grease Management: Look for models with a removable grease tray (Royal Gourmet) for easy cleanup.
  • Wind Protection: Some models have built-in wind guards to maintain consistent heat.
  • Material: Stainless steel construction offers durability and resistance to rust.

FAQs

What BTU output do I need for a tabletop gas cooker?

The ideal BTU output for a tabletop gas cooker depends on your cooking needs. 30,000-60,000 BTU is sufficient for light cooking, while 75,000 BTU or higher is recommended for searing, stir-frying, or cooking for larger groups.

What’s the difference between a single and double burner tabletop gas cooker?

Single burner models are best for portability and focused cooking, while double burner cookers offer greater flexibility for cooking multiple dishes simultaneously. Consider your typical cooking style and meal size when choosing.

What should I look for in a regulator?

Ensure the tabletop gas cooker includes a regulator suitable for your chosen fuel source (1lb or 20lb propane tanks). Always verify the regulator is CSA certified or has similar safety certifications to ensure safe operation.

How important is portability when choosing a gas cooker?

If you plan to use the cooker for camping or tailgating, prioritize models with folding legs and a compact design. Larger, more powerful cookers may be less convenient to transport.
